TelstraClear names new CFO, Telstra restructures


PLUS: Across the Tasman, Telstra creates new Customer Sales and Service unit.

TelstraClear chief executive Allan Freeth has named the company’s new chief financial officer as Alex Ball.

Mr Ball was previously Vector's CFO. He starts at TelstraClear on 6 October and replaces Vanessa Hannan, who has returned to Telstra in Australia.

TelstraClear merged operations with its parent, Telstra, in December 2009.

Telstra's Kiwi ex-pat chief executive, Daivd Thodey, today announced an internal restructure that saw the creation of a new Customer Sales and Service division, headed by Gordon Ballantyne in the newly created position of chief customer officer.

A TelstraClear rep told NBR the changes across the Tasman would have no impact locally. "We already have a head of customer experience [Maggie Robertson]".

The Telstra restructure also saw the creation of an Applications and Ventures Group, which will focus on developing health, education, e-commerce, energy and other applications for the National Broadband Network (NBN).

Telstra shares (ASX: TLS) were flat at $A2.95 in late trading.
